1. To make a chocolate dough, whisk butter and sugar in a bowl and at medium speed for about 2 minutes. Add milk and vanilla extract and beat. Add the flour and salt, beaten. Stir with chocolate chips. Form small balls from the dough, using 1.5 tablespoons of dough for each ball. Lay the balls on a baking sheet, lined with parchment, and put on the night in the freezer. 2. To make the vanilla dough, preheat the oven to 175 degrees. Fill the form for the capkake with paper liners. In a bowl mixer beat the butter with sugar at medium speed, about 3 minutes. Add eggs one at a time, whisking after each addition. Mix the flour, baking powder, soda and salt in a bowl. Add the dry ingredients in the egg mixture and whip at a low speed, alternating with the addition of milk. Start and finish by adding flour mixture. Stir with vanilla extract. Put 3 tablespoons of dough into the paper inserts in the mold, filling them with 2/3. 3. Top with one frozen chocolate ball. Bake in the oven at 175 degrees 16-18 minutes. 4. To make the cream, beat the mixer with butter and brown sugar in a bowl at medium speed. Beat with sugar powder, salt, milk and vanilla extract. Decorate the ready-made capkee with cream and sprinkle with chocolate chips.
